Artistic director of the festival

Elena Dulgheru – film critic, journalist, translator. Lecturer at the Faculty of Orthodox Theology in Alba Iulia, Department of Cinematography, Photo and Media, Romania

Doctorate in Cinematography and Media (2008), with the work Eastern European Cultural Interferences in the work of Serghei Paradjanov. Graduate of the Faculty of Film - UNATC, Audiovisual Communication Section, with the work Aspects of the sacred in the work of Andrei Tarkovski.

Main areas of expertise: filmology, film and art criticism, cultural journalism, cultural history and theory, film theory, audiovisual anthropology, sacred aesthetics, art-religion dialogue, science-religion, Church-society.

Member of UCIN and FIPRESCI. He has more than 48 works in collective volumes and specialized publications from Romania and abroad. From his activity we retain the original author's works: Erotico-Apocalyptic. Poems from the Temple of the Father, 2015; Tarkovsky. The film as a prayer. A Poetics of the Sacred in the Cinema of Andrei Tarkovsky, 4th edition, updated and improved, 2014; For the passing of dawn and other poems, 2011; Stairway to Heaven in the cinema. Kusturica, Tarkovski, Paradjanov, 2011; Talking to Marina Tarkovskaia, 2004; Tarkovsky. The film as a prayer. A poetics of the sacred in the cinema of Andrei Tarkovski, 2002.

He participates as an accredited journalist, guest, jury member at international film festivals and cultural events.

Initiator and main organizer of the international event “Tarkovsky Days in 2012 - 80 years since his birth" (Bucharest, December 4-7, 2012)”, https://tarkovski2012romania.wordpress.com/
